Just 50% of workers have a pension

IRELAND’S pension time bomb continues to tick with latest figures revealing just one in two workers have a pension.

According to the latest national quarterly household survey issued by the Central Statistics Office (CSO) for the last quarter of 2009, the number of workers with a pension across all age groups had slumped to 51%. This is a drop from 56% for the same period in 2005.

Pension coverage continues to remain lowest among young workers with just one in every five workers (19%) aged between 20 and 24 having a pension.
